JuiceFS MCP Server allows local and Kubernetes deployment for managing JuiceFS.

Overview

What is Juicefs Mcp Server

juicefs-mcp-server is a server designed to work with JuiceFS, providing a way to manage and interact with data in a cloud-native environment, particularly within Kubernetes.

Use cases

Use cases for juicefs-mcp-server include deploying scalable storage solutions, managing persistent storage for containerized applications, and enabling data sharing across microservices.

How to use

To use juicefs-mcp-server, you can build it locally using the command ‘make build’. After building, start the server locally with the command ‘bin/juicefs-mcp-server --deug’.

Key features

Key features of juicefs-mcp-server include seamless integration with Kubernetes, support for CSI (Container Storage Interface), and the ability to manage data efficiently in cloud environments.

Where to use

juicefs-mcp-server is primarily used in cloud-native applications, data management systems, and environments that utilize Kubernetes for orchestration.
